Monitor control panel

Note: If there are any display issues with this monitor, press SOURCE/SET (without the on-screen display (OSD) open) in Windows before doing any other troubleshooting. This resets the monitor to the correct settings for the resolution and colors being used.

The on-screen display (OSD) is controlled using the buttons on the monitor's front panel. Refer to the following table for more information.

Item Description Function
A OSD button Press to activate or exit the OSD menu
B Left and right arrow buttons
  • OSD active - Press to adjust OSD levels.
  • OSD inactive - Press the left and right arrow buttons to adjust the contrast. Press the right arrow button once, and then press the up and down arrow buttons to adjust the brightness.
  • C Up and down arrow buttons
  • OSD active - Press to select OSD menu.
  • OSD inactive - Press the up arrow button to automatically optimize your display's position, clock, and phase.
  • D SOURCE/SET button
  • OSD active - Press to approve a settings change
  • OSD inactive - Press to reset the monitor to the correct settings for the resolution and colors being used.
